Kinds of Welding Qualifications
Despite the fact that the American Welding Society’s normal Certified Welder certification paves the way for most jobs, a number of industries will require a certain certificate. Some of the most-widely used of these are highlighted below.
- American Petroleum Institute Certification for welders who work with pipelines in the gas and oil industry
- American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for those that work with boiler and pressurized containers
-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certificates for inspectors and senior inspectors
- Certified Welder Credentials to become a Certified Welder

Job Growth and Outlook for Welders in Buckroe Gardens, VA
If you’re just beginning your employment search in Virginia, you’ll be thrilled to discover that the O*Net Online anticipates enormous prospects for you in the near future. Brand new employment opportunities are predicted to grow faster than normal with a tremendous increase by the year 2022. Considering the variety of advantageous factors to help you, your opportunity will never be better to become a welding specialist.
The graphic illustrates labor and wages estimates for professional welders in the State of Virginia through 2022.
| Virginia | Employment |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 9,130 | 9,900 | 8% | 300 |
| Virginia | Annual Salary |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| Median | High |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$27,600 | $39,200 | $56,600 |
Source: O*Net Online
A Look Inside Welding Specialist Classes
If it is time for you to choose which certified welding schools you’re likely to attend, there are things that you should consider looking over. Once you begin your search, you will find a lot of programs, but what exactly should you really check for when picking welding programs? First off, you have to make sure that the program has been authorized by the AWS. While not as critical as the school’s accreditation status, you should probably check out several of the following parts too:
- Ensure that the college’s curriculum features classes in pipe welding, GTAW, GMAW, and SMAW
- Look for classes that satisfy AWS SENSE standards
- Find out if the school gives financial aid
- Be certain the college trains on machinery that fits present field standards
